A Comprehensive Ecosystem
Samsung's Connected Care Ecosystem is a standout feature, offering a holistic view of their solutions. The integration of Galaxy smartphones, Galaxy Watches, and the Samsung Health app is a prime example of technology working in harmony to empower users. This ecosystem provides a personalized journey through various health areas, from sleep and activity to nutrition and mental health.
What's fascinating is the inclusion of the Heart Health Score and Vitals tracking, along with the Daily Cardio Load feature. Bridging Wellness and Clinical Care
One of the most exciting aspects is Samsung's plan to bridge the gap between wellness and clinical care. Through the acquisition of Xealth, a digital health platform, Samsung aims to connect medical professionals with patients outside of traditional healthcare settings. This integration has the potential to revolutionize patient care, making it more collaborative and accessible.
The ability to prescribe and monitor digital healthcare solutions in real-time is a significant step forward. Smart Home, Smarter Health
Samsung's Bespoke AI Refrigerator showcases another innovative aspect of connected care. By tracking food expiration dates and providing personalized diet insights, it transforms the humble fridge into a health management tool. Partnering for Innovation
The Open Care Lab at the exhibition highlights Samsung's commitment to partnerships. Collaborating with companies like Amorepacific and Becon showcases the potential for innovation through diverse expertise. The AI Beauty Screen and AI-based skin analysis solutions are excellent examples of how partnerships can enhance the user experience and provide tailored health and wellness services.
